He lost 33 pounds during the first eight days and was taken off his blood pressure medication within three weeks. The cholesterol meds were next to go two months later.
But besides the numbers declining on the scale, Jacksic’ s true moments of validation have come from surprising occurrences, like trying on the shirt and coat that he wore at his police academy graduation in 1994 when he was 28 years old and being able to button it without a problem. Or sitting in the driver’ s seat without his stomach hitting the steering wheel. Or borrowing his partner’ s motorcycle jacket while responding to a detail and fitting into the XL, even though he used to be an XXXXL.
And then, of course, there are the stares, smiles and nods that he gets when walking into a room and seeing people who only knew the old Jacksic, before he lost the 134 pounds and reached his goal weight.
“ It’ s nice knowing that the weight’ s gone,” Jacksic states.“ The focus now is for a heathy, prolonged life. My biggest regret in this whole thing is that I didn’ t do it sooner.”
Now, seven months post-surgery, when Jacksic responds to traffic details and is able to easily hop off his motorcycle and climb the hills of West Orange by foot without a problem, he thinks about how thankful he is for the friends and medical professionals like Nusbaum, who helped him make the change that he so badly needed. His greatest hope is that he can become that resource for others to let them know they don’ t have to struggle anymore.
“ Dr. Nusbaum is impeccable, and his staff is top notch,” Jacksic stresses.“ As officers, our job is often our life, and this has been a life-changer.” d
